The baby name Atreya is a Male name , 3 syllables long and is pronounced uh-TREY-uh (IPA: /əˈtreɪə/).
Atreya is Sanskrit in Origin.
Atreya is a Sanskrit patronymic formed from Atri + eya, meaning “descendant of Atri” or “of the Atri lineage.” Atri is a famed Vedic rishi counted among the Saptarishis, so the name carries connotations of wisdom, devotion, and insight. In Indian onomastics Atreya functions both as a lineage name (gotra) and as a personal name across Hindu communities in South Asia, sometimes appearing as a family name.
The Āyurvedic tradition venerates Punarvasu Ātreya, teacher of Agniveśa whose lineage underlies the Caraka Saṃhitā, reinforcing the name’s scholarly and healing associations. Traditional and modern spellings include Ātreya, Athreya, and Atrey; regional forms feature Atreyo (Bengali) and the related feminine Atreyi/Atreyee. Diminutives include Atrey or Atri in contemporary use. Overall usage skews masculine, though it is increasingly chosen as a gender-neutral given name in urban India and the diaspora.
